▲ Church Retreats

Retreats are a big part of HFL’s culture. Time away together is one of the best ways to deeply connect to the community and become more like the family God calls us to be. A weekend away together can spur a relationship ahead by months compared to lobby conversations at church.

The men’s and women’s retreats have a mix of worship, teaching, fun, and time alone with God. 

The SABC retreat is designed for all ages and is held at a much larger facility. Once again, there is a mix of worship, prayer, teaching sessions, and lots of free time for fun, rest, and renewal.  

Camp Teepee Pole is different. This retreat is the most newcomer friendly of them all - there is lots to do, but no program other than a Saturday night potluck and campfire church service on Sunday morning. If you want a weekend (some people go as early as Wednesday) away on a beautiful property, check this out! People are welcome to drive up for the day on Saturday if they don’t want to stay overnight.
